  • Busbars are conductive material strips used to distribute electrical energy within power distribution systems. Given the high voltage levels these systems often operate under, the insulation of busbars becomes paramount. Proper insulation safeguards against electrical arcing, shorts, and leakage currents, which can lead to catastrophic failures and safety hazards.

  • Is it ever a mystery to you how an automotive production line is dealt with? How an assembly line works is controlled by a large or small mechanical process. A control panel, often known as a control box, is what you're looking at.
    The electrical control box, on the other hand, is what?
    Users can operate and monitor a piece of equipment using a Control Box, a physical interface. A container housing the mechanism or device that regulates and controls anything (mainly electrical or radio waves) within a system.
    An electrical control box is analogous to a human body: Our bodies have essential organs that regulate and monitor our environment. Control panels for mechanical processes are similar in that they contain crucial electrical equipment for controlling and electronically monitoring the operation. Industrial equipment and machinery require well-defined functions and systematic control to meet diverse process objectives. In manufacturing equipment, control boxes provide these roles.

  • Polyethylene film tape (63507) is a 7-mil thick, low-density polyethylene tape coated on one side with a synthetic rubber adhesive that stays permanently tacky. This tape bonds well through a wide range of temperatures and has a particularly good bonding ability at low temperatures. It is conformable, waterproof, tear-resistant, and chemical resistant.

  • Another important application of splicing tape is in the repair and maintenance of equipment and machinery. When a tear or break occurs in a conveyor belt, for example, splicing tape can be used to quickly and effectively repair the damage, allowing the equipment to resume operation with minimal downtime. Similarly, splicing tape can be used to join together broken cables, hoses, or other components, providing a temporary solution until a more permanent repair can be made.

  • If you've ever spilled a glass of water on a roll of Scotch tape, you know that many tapes lose their stickiness when they get wet. Water-activated tape, however, is unique because its adhesive is only activated by water. When the adhesive on water-activated tape is moistened, it bonds to whatever surface it is applied to. If you apply water-activated tape to a box and the box later winds up stuck in the rain, you can rest assured that the adhesive will remain intact.
